Nature Photography Awards 2026: A Showcase of Talent

The Nature Photography Awards 2026 saw a remarkable diversity in both subject matter and style. Photographers used a range of techniques to create images that are both artistically compelling and true to their subjects. This year’s winners have demonstrated an exceptional ability to capture fleeting moments and present them in a way that resonates with audiences worldwide.

Among the standout images is the grand prize winner, a mesmerizing shot of bioluminescent plankton illuminating a secluded bay. This photograph, taken by an emerging photographer from New Zealand, stood out for its ethereal quality and technical precision. The photographer spent weeks in the remote location, waiting for the perfect conditions to capture the natural light show.

Another notable entry is a striking portrait of a snow leopard, expertly captured in its mountainous habitat. This image, which won the wildlife category, showcases the elusive beauty and grace of one of the world’s most endangered big cats. The photographer, who has dedicated years to documenting the species, managed to convey the majestic presence of these creatures while highlighting their precarious existence.

Behind the Lens: Stories of Perseverance

The stories behind the winning photographs are as captivating as the images themselves. Each photograph is the result of countless hours of planning, patience, and perseverance. Many photographers faced challenging conditions, from extreme weather to dangerous wildlife encounters, in their quest to capture the perfect shot.

For instance, the photographer behind the winning landscape image, a breathtaking panorama of a volcanic eruption, spent several days camping near the active site. Despite the risks involved, the photographer was determined to document the raw power of nature. The resulting image not only captures the explosive beauty of the eruption but also serves as a reminder of the forces that shape our planet.

In another example, a wildlife photographer dedicated months to tracking a family of elephants in the African savannah. The resulting photograph, which earned an honorable mention, captures a touching moment of interaction between a mother elephant and her calf. This image highlights the strong bonds within elephant families and underscores the importance of conservation efforts to protect these intelligent and social animals.

Expert Judges and Selection Process

The selection process for the Nature Photography Awards is rigorous and highly competitive. A panel of expert judges, including renowned photographers, conservationists, and industry leaders, evaluates each entry based on its technical merit, originality, and emotional impact. This year’s judges faced the difficult task of narrowing down thousands of exceptional entries to a select group of winners and finalists.

The judging process involves multiple rounds, with each image being meticulously assessed for its composition, lighting, and storytelling ability. The judges also consider the context in which the photograph was taken, as well as the photographer’s intent and message. This thorough evaluation process ensures that the winning images represent the highest standards of excellence in nature photography.
